Oklahoma State Baseball Opens Season with Challenging Slate at Shriners Showdown
ARLINGTON, TX – The Oklahoma State Cowboys baseball team will begin its 2026 season against a gauntlet of top-20 competition at the Shriners Children’s College Showdown, held at Globe Life Field in Arlington, Texas, February 13-15. The Cowboys will face No. 5 Arkansas on Friday, February 13th, followed by a Saturday, February 14th matchup against their Bedlam rival, No. 19 Oklahoma, and concluding the tournament against No. 17 Vanderbilt on Sunday, February 15th.
This marks the second consecutive year Oklahoma State will open its season at the Shriners Showdown. Last year, the team posted a 1-2 record at the tournament.
Oklahoma State enters the 2026 season in its 14th year under head coach Josh Holliday. The Cowboys concluded the 2025 season with a 30-25 overall record, reaching the finals of the NCAA Athens Regional and finishing seventh in the Big 12 Conference with a 15-12 league mark.
Coach Holliday has a strong track record against ranked opponents, having led the Cowboys to a 103-97 record against nationally ranked teams. Last season, OSU went 5-9 against such competition.
Globe Life Field has become a familiar venue for the Cowboys, having played 34 games there over the past four seasons. Their overall record at the home of the Texas Rangers is 19-15, with records of 5-5 in 2022, 5-4 in 2023, 7-2 in 2024, and 2-4 last season.
The opening game against Arkansas is scheduled for 7:00 PM on Friday, February 13th. The Bedlam matchup against Oklahoma will begin at 3:00 PM on Saturday, February 14th, and the tournament will conclude with a 10:30 AM game against Vanderbilt on Sunday, February 15th.
Fans can watch the games on FloCollege at www.flocollege.com, with broadcasting duties handled by Tyler Denning, Ty Harrington, Ben Wilson, Pat Combs, and Scott Sudikoff. The games will also be broadcast on the Cowboy Radio Network and The Varsity App (93.7 KSPI FM/780 AM), with Rex Holt and Tom Holliday providing commentary.
